Episode Synopsis

Los Angeles is proving that resilience and opportunity go hand in hand. In this IPW 2025 episode,  recorded live on the conference floor in Chicago, Los Angeles Tourism & Convention Bureau President and CEO Adam Burke sits down with Afar deputy editor Michelle Baran to discuss how L.A. is transforming challenges into catalysts for growth.

From navigating the aftermath of January's devastating wildfires and recent protests to preparing for the 2026 World Cup and 2028 Olympics, Burke shares how the city's incredible diversity—with residents from 140 countries speaking over 220 languages—makes it uniquely positioned as a welcoming global destination.

What You’ll Learn



Though the wildfires were catastrophic, less than 2 percent of the L.A. region was affected. 




The U.S. has gone from having a $50 travel trade surplus to a $50 million deficit




L.A. is the first urban destination in the U.S. to join the Global Sustainable Tourism Council.




How Los Angeles Tourism helps smaller, diverse-owned businesses have better access to the power of tourism




Key Moments

[04:13] LA. is a true global city; residents come from 140 different countries and speak over 220 different languages.

[08:08] During Dine LA restaurant week, Los Angeles Tourism and Bank of California were able to donate $100,000 to wildfire relief efforts.

[11:12]: One of the most important things a tourism organization can do is be a trusted and reliable source of information.

[12:48]: Over the last 15 years, Brand USA has generated $24 for every $1 it spent promoting tourism across the country.
